Searched defs:keymasterDigest (Results 1 - 7 of 7) sorted by relevance

/frameworks/base/keystore/java/android/security/keystore/
H A DKeymasterUtils.java34 public static int getDigestOutputSizeBits(int keymasterDigest) { argument
35 switch (keymasterDigest) {
51 throw new IllegalArgumentException("Unknown digest: " + keymasterDigest);
168 int keymasterDigest = keymasterDigests[0];
169 int digestOutputSizeBits = getDigestOutputSizeBits(keymasterDigest);
173 + KeyProperties.Digest.fromKeymaster(keymasterDigest));
H A DAndroidKeyStoreECDSASignatureSpi.java145 AndroidKeyStoreECDSASignatureSpi(int keymasterDigest) { argument
146 mKeymasterDigest = keymasterDigest;
H A DAndroidKeyStoreHmacSpi.java83 protected AndroidKeyStoreHmacSpi(int keymasterDigest) { argument
84 mKeymasterDigest = keymasterDigest;
85 mMacSizeBits = KeymasterUtils.getDigestOutputSizeBits(keymasterDigest);
H A DAndroidKeyStoreKeyGeneratorSpi.java63 protected HmacBase(int keymasterDigest) { argument
65 keymasterDigest,
66 KeymasterUtils.getDigestOutputSizeBits(keymasterDigest));
122 int keymasterDigest,
125 mKeymasterDigest = keymasterDigest;
120 AndroidKeyStoreKeyGeneratorSpi( int keymasterAlgorithm, int keymasterDigest, int defaultKeySizeBits) argument
H A DAndroidKeyStoreRSASignatureSpi.java34 PKCS1Padding(int keymasterDigest) { argument
35 super(keymasterDigest, KeymasterDefs.KM_PAD_RSA_PKCS1_1_5_SIGN);
90 PSSPadding(int keymasterDigest) { argument
91 super(keymasterDigest, KeymasterDefs.KM_PAD_RSA_PSS);
133 AndroidKeyStoreRSASignatureSpi(int keymasterDigest, int keymasterPadding) { argument
134 mKeymasterDigest = keymasterDigest;
H A DAndroidKeyStoreRSACipherSpi.java168 OAEPWithMGF1Padding(int keymasterDigest) { argument
170 mKeymasterDigest = keymasterDigest;
172 (KeymasterUtils.getDigestOutputSizeBits(keymasterDigest) + 7) / 8;
197 int keymasterDigest;
199 keymasterDigest = KeyProperties.Digest.toKeymaster(jcaDigest);
204 switch (keymasterDigest) {
245 mKeymasterDigest = keymasterDigest;
247 (KeymasterUtils.getDigestOutputSizeBits(keymasterDigest) + 7) / 8;
H A DKeyProperties.java210 int keymasterAlgorithm, int keymasterDigest) {
215 switch (keymasterDigest) {
228 + Digest.fromKeymaster(keymasterDigest));
209 fromKeymasterSecretKeyAlgorithm( int keymasterAlgorithm, int keymasterDigest) argument

Completed in 607 milliseconds